style: Extract UI constants and refactor main view rendering (#30)

- [x] Add golangci-lint configuration with gocritic ifElseChain disabled
- [x] Rename error variables to avoid shadowing (createErr, watcherErr, watchErr, etc.)
- [x] Replace `interface{}` with `any` type alias throughout codebase
- [x] Add package-level documentation comments to all internal packages
- [x] Reorder struct fields alphabetically for consistency
- [x] Extract UI constants (terminal dimensions, column widths, colors) to constants.go
- [x] Refactor BubbleTeaUI main view rendering into smaller helper functions
- [x] Simplify nested conditionals and improve code clarity
- [x] Add `isForwardDisabled()` helper method to BubbleTeaUI
- [x] Update file permissions from 0644 to 0600 in config tests
- [x] Add `#nosec` comments and error suppression where appropriate
- [x] Improve test table struct field ordering for readability
- [x] Fix resource parsing in AddForward using strings.SplitN
- [x] Add comprehensive tests for new UI helper functions and constants
